Why Is FLSA Compliance So Crucial?
Legal Obligations:
FLSA isn’t some obscure, easily ignored regulation. It’s a federally mandated law that covers essential aspects like minimum wage, overtime pay, and youth employment standards. If you mess this up, you’re looking at hefty fines, legal disputes, and the potential for significant damage to your company’s reputation. The stakes couldn’t be higher.
